Methanol distillation

2009-07-15View Original

Thread Content

Crude methanol contains less than 10% light components and about 10% heavy components, as well as some solid substances dissolved in it. Continuous distillation using two columns is employed; the pre-column is used primarily to remove the light components. A filler tower with a capacity of 400 is used, and the fillers are made of stainless steel corrugated mesh. Question: Could the tower get clogged? Can a tower with a capacity of 400 be adequately wetted?
